Output 3940da601fa0d8a82597a9dcd7f9cedc95e42e9a36734b71b893dc75c4c1469b:0

value
11642999136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a78a87ec8d6f5bbbda4dd19edc8a0fba170b386 OP_EQUAL
address
35Zar5VYic5uWZ9ytnXn4ukzJJSmsxP9TU
transaction
3940da601fa0d8a82597a9dcd7f9cedc95e42e9a36734b71b893dc75c4c1469b
confirmations
226040
spent
true